#25723B Hex color

#25723B

The hexadecimal color code #25723B corresponds to the code RGB( 37, 114, 59 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,15 level), green (at 0,45 level) and blue (at 0,23 level). Its brightness is 29% and its saturation is 50%. It is composed of red at 17%, green at 54% and blue at 28%.
